var tbl_row_length = 4; // images per table row
var gallery_pages = "<a href=\"gal_01.htm\">1</a> | <a href=\"gal_02.htm\">2</a> | <a href=\"gal_03.htm\">3</a> | <a href=\"gal_04.htm\">4</a> | <a href=\"gal_05.htm\">5</a> | <a href=\"gal_06.htm\">6</a> | <a href=\"gal_07.htm\">7</a> | <a href=\"gal_08.htm\">8</a> | <a href=\"gal_09.htm\">9</a> | <a href=\"gal_10.htm\">10</a> | <a href=\"gal_11.htm\">11</a> | <a href=\"gal_12.htm\">12</a> | <a href=\"gal_13.htm\">13</a> | <a href=\"gal_14.htm\">14</a> | <a href=\"gal_15.htm\">15</a> | <a href=\"gal_16.htm\">16</a> | <a href=\"gal_17.htm\">17</a> | <a href=\"gal_18.htm\">18</a> | <a href=\"gal_19.htm\">19</a> | <a href=\"gal_20.htm\">20</a> | <a href=\"gal_21.htm\">21</a> | <a href=\"gal_22.htm\">22</a>"; // all gallery pages
var header_images = 1; // images loaded before first pic of JČŠ (e.g. page header image) = jcs.jpg

//----------------------------------------//
// returns image description

function imgDesc(img_dir, img_nr) {

	var img_desc = getImgDesc(img_dir, img_nr);
	var curr_img = document.images.length - 1;

	// ALT image description
	document.images[curr_img].alt = img_desc;

	// visible image description
	if (img_desc.indexOf(" - ") > 0) img_desc = img_desc.substring(0, img_desc.indexOf(" - "));
	document.write("<br><br>" + img_desc + "<br>Author: " + 	getImgC(img_dir, img_nr) + "</td>");

	// close/open new table row
	if (((document.images.length - header_images) % tbl_row_length) == 0) document.write("</tr><tr>");

}

//----------------------------------------//
//----------------------------------------//
// generates gallery links

function genLinks(page) {
	var this_page = gallery_pages.replace(">" + page, " class=\"this_page\">" + page);
	document.write("<table cellspacing=\"5\" cellpadding=\"3\"><tr><td class=\"td_header1\">Gallery</td>");
	document.write("<td class=\"td_header2\">&nbsp;&nbsp;" + this_page + "</td></tr></table>");
}

//----------------------------------------//
// generates header for gallery pages

function genHeader(page) {
	document.write("<img src=\"../bg/jcs.gif\" style=\"width: 396px; height: 23px; margin-top: 7px; margin-left: 8px; margin-bottom: 5px;\">");

	genLinks(page);
	document.write("<br><table cellspacing=\"5\" cellpadding=\"3\"><tr>");

}

//----------------------------------------//
// generates footer for gallery pages

function genFooter(page) {
	document.write("</tr></table><br>");
	genLinks(page);
}

//----------------------------------------//
// generates title for gallery pages

function genTitle(page) {
	document.write("<title>Gallery " + page + "/22</title>");
}
